Zinneke

For 8 years now, the « Zinneke Parade » has been an official part of Brussels’ folklore. Every two years, this colorful parade cheerfully passes through the streets of Brussels. People from different districts, youth centers, communities, resident associations join together to create a fantastic event which requires two years to plan, draw, sew, design, reherse etc. 

The word « Zinneke » comes from a branch of the Senne River going round Brussels. Scoundrels would go there and drown half-breed dogs. Today, Zinneke is a common word used in Brussels to describe a half-breed dog and Brussels inhabitant’s peculiarity alltogether, many of them beeing « bastards », a blend of origins and cultures from all over the world.

A monument for Europe

In a few years time, the European area will get a quite different skyline. Grey office buildings will make way for modern architecture. No superhighway cutting through the city, but a welcoming residential area in the Wetstraat.

The European institutions are very important for Brussels, but we are not proud of the way this neighbourhood looks like. That’s why the government of the Brussels Region has a approved a plan that has to bring more housing, better transport links, and rethinking public space.
